Purpose and Value of Integrated Marketing MKT/498 July 20.2015 Purpose and Value of Integrated Marketing The fundamental basis of marketing is to create awareness of a certain product or service. The ability to communicate to potential and existing customers is the basis of marketing’s intentions. Integrated marketing communications (IMC) is an approach used by organizations to brand and coordinate their communication efforts (Introduction to Integrated Marketing Communications‚ 2014). In To Kill a Mockingbird by Harper Lee‚ Atticus Finch’s choice to represent Tom Robinson and completely fulfill his duties in a rape case has many severe consequences. Three of them are‚ Scout and Jem being ridiculed by their peers‚ Tom Robinson’s death‚ and Scout and Jem being attacked by Bob Ewell.
